China’s hotel pipeline shows second consecutive quarter YoY decline

China's pipeline at Q1 2016 stands at 2,448 projects with 549,222 rooms, indicating adecline in projects by 8% and rooms by 1%, on a year-on-year (YOY) basis, according to the latest China Construction Pipeline Trend report by Lodging Econometrics (LE).

Hotels under construction (1,789 projects with 375,638 rooms) constitutes 68% of the pipeline and is down 9% YOY.

Reflecting concerns about the slowdown in the economy and the availability of financing, announced projects are evidently slow to commence construction.

As a result, the number of projects scheduled to start in the next 12 months (294 projects/71,471 rooms) and those in early planning stages (365 projects/102,113 rooms) have hit new cyclical highs.
